Preparation time: 30 minutes

Cooking time: 40 minutes

Ingredients (4 servings)
350 g Pasta al Bronzo Fussili
2 piece(s) Medium-sized eggplants
400 g Strained tomatoes
150 g Mozzarella (diced)
100 g Provolone (diced)
80 g Grated Parmesan
2 Garlic cloves (peeled and crushed)
Ein bunch Fresh basil
500 ml Extra virgin olive oil (for frying)
1 tablespoon(s) Extra virgin olive oil
Eine pinch Salt
Eine pinch Black pepper

Preparation

  • Wash the eggplants and remove the ends. Cut into 1 x 1 cm cubes. Fry in plenty of extra virgin olive oil until golden brown. Remove with a slotted spoon and drain on kitchen paper.
  • Heat some extra virgin olive oil in a pan. Add the crushed garlic cloves and sautee gently until golden and fragrant. Then add the strained tomatoes, salt, pepper and a few basil leaves. Simmer the sauce over low heat for about 20 minutes until it thickens slightly. Optional: You can remove the garlic at the end or leave it in – depending on your taste.
  • Cook the pasta al Bronzo Fussili in plenty of salted water until al dente. Drain and place back in the same pot they were cooked. Add some of the tomato sauce to the pasta al bronzo fussili. Add three quarters of the fried eggplants, three quarters of the mozzarella and provolone and half of the parmesan. Mix everything well.
  • Coat the insides of a 30 x 20 cm casserole with a little tomato sauce. Add the seasoned pasta al Bronzo Fussili. Cover with the remaining eggplants, the remaining mozzarella and provolone, the remaining sauce and the remaining Parmesan. Garnish with fresh basil.
  • Bake in a preheated oven at 200°C (top and bottom heat) for about 20 minutes until the surface is golden brown and slightly gratinated. Leave to cool for a few minutes and then serve hot or warm, garnished with fresh basil to taste.
